Artist Name:Cai Changjian
Artist Title:Representative inheritor of the provincial-level intangible cultural heritage project "Jingdezhen Traditional Pink Porcelain Production Techniques - Pink Flower and Bird"
Introduction:The work uses the technique of intangible cultural heritage powder colored porcelain production to depict two lifelike cranes carefree and joyful by the stream under pine trees, living a sweet and happy life.
In Chinese culture, pine trees and cranes are both symbols of longevity and auspiciousness.
Pine trees are evergreen and resilient throughout the year, symbolizing longevity and eternity; The crane is regarded as the messenger of the immortal realm, symbolizing elegance and longevity.
The work conveys a positive and uplifting concept of life through the combination of pine trees and cranes: everyone can have their own happy time in the long river of time, like this pair of cranes, and live the beautiful life they long for.
